Import data from SQL file to DBF
Choose SQL file -> Set DBF table -> Import data from SQL file to DBF
Choose DBF and logon.
Click “Wizard – 1 File To 1 Table” at task dialog.
Select the “SQL” file type.
then show the wizard.
1. Open a SQL file.
2. Select a DBF table and config fields.
3. Preview data will be in DBF table.
4. Import data from SQL file to DBF.
